Output ec32088733992f596a82ee4f134be656ad748b7f44d116aa4fdb68996e632f09:1

value
3006130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 239d284888153474837e6efa81d5a2883f9d4a4f OP_EQUAL
address
34wKqk1g82fEUTFer8CQuuMbhZwpuqKFuc
transaction
ec32088733992f596a82ee4f134be656ad748b7f44d116aa4fdb68996e632f09
spent
true